A PNY USB stick that Windows could see and could not read, showing as unallocated and offering to format itself. On it was a university student’s research: essays, project files and the whole body of work behind a degree.
A university student plugged in the USB stick they had been working from all year and got the message everybody dreads: “You need to format this drive before you can use it.” The stick was detected, showed the correct capacity, and appeared as unallocated or RAW depending on which machine it was in. Every document was invisible.
They tried the disk management tools first, which failed, and then stopped — declining the format prompt each time it appeared. That single decision is why this recovered completely, and it is worth saying plainly: the prompt is not telling you the data has gone. It is telling you Windows cannot find a partition structure it recognises.
The stick was electrically and physically sound. No connector damage, no controller fault, no heat — it enumerated correctly every time and reported its true size. What had gone was the partition table: the small structure at the very start of the device describing where the volume begins, how large it is and what file system it holds.
Lose those few hundred bytes and a perfectly healthy stick becomes unreadable, because the operating system no longer knows there is anything on it to read. The directory structures further in had also been affected, but the file data itself was entirely present and untouched.
The stick was imaged read-only first, before any analysis, so nothing subsequent could alter the original. Working from that image, the volume boundaries were located by scanning for file-system signatures rather than trusting a table that no longer existed — FAT and exFAT structures sit at predictable offsets and can be found by their own markers.
With the start of the volume established, the file system was rebuilt from its surviving structures, and where directory entries were damaged the files beneath them were carved by signature and matched back into place. Documents, spreadsheets and PDFs all have distinctive headers, which is why academic work of this kind recovers as reliably as it does.
Every recovered document was opened rather than counted — a dissertation that lists correctly and will not open is no use to anyone the week before submission. A handful of files needed repair where their directory entries had been damaged, and each was checked individually against what the student expected to find.
Everything came back, on a new stick, and the work was submitted on time.
The counterfactual is worth stating. Accepting the format prompt would have written a fresh, empty file system over the start of the device — not erasing the research, but replacing exactly the structures a recovery uses to locate it, and turning a straightforward job into a carving exercise with no filenames or folders at the end of it.
“You need to format this drive” means the operating system cannot find a partition structure it recognises — not that your files have gone. On a healthy device the data is usually entirely intact behind a few hundred damaged bytes. Formatting writes a new structure over the one a recovery would use. Usually not. Both indicate a damaged partition table rather than damaged storage. The stick enumerating correctly and reporting its true capacity is a good sign — it means the hardware is working and the fault is logical.
Often yes. Where the file system can be rebuilt from its surviving structures, names and folders come back with the data. Where entries are damaged beyond repair, files are carved by signature instead and return correct but unnamed — which is why declining the format prompt matters.
They generally cannot, and some will offer to initialise the device, which makes matters considerably worse. If the files matter, stop after the first failed attempt rather than working through every tool available.
